From 073fb3d5c58d644588d2d13993a1f79a6c65294a Mon Sep 17 00:00:00 2001 From: Benjamin Dweck Date: Thu, 22 Oct 2020 19:17:25 +0200 Subject: [PATCH] Configured mosquitto broker to listen on mqtt (1883) and mqtts (8883) --- broker-config/mosquitto.conf | 12 ++++++++++-- docker-compose.yml | 3 ++- 2 files changed, 12 insertions(+), 3 deletions(-) diff --git a/broker-config/mosquitto.conf b/broker-config/mosquitto.conf index 212ee44..af66f5c 100644 --- a/broker-config/mosquitto.conf +++ b/broker-config/mosquitto.conf @@ -1,7 +1,15 @@ -listener 8883 +websockets_log_level 9 connection_messages true log_type all -websockets_log_level 9 + +listener 1883 +cafile /mosquitto/config/ca.crt +#keyfile /mosquitto/config/mqtt.example.com.key +#certfile /mosquitto/config/mqtt.example.com.crt +require_certificate true +use_identity_as_username true + +listener 8883 cafile /mosquitto/config/ca.crt keyfile /mosquitto/config/mqtt.example.com.key certfile /mosquitto/config/mqtt.example.com.crt diff --git a/docker-compose.yml b/docker-compose.yml index ee0fef4..33e1d12 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-19,7 +19,8 @@ services: - broker_data:/mosquitto/data - ./broker-config:/mosquitto/config ports: - - 1883 + - "1883:1883" + - "8883:8883" networks: - tor_net - broker_net